About This Spot

Launch from near the masts (there is a track to the top to access the radio masts) . Strong compression on the hill in W wind, often flyable in the evening as the sea breeze dies away.
Frequently mountain is in cloud!

If flying the SE face bottom landing is over the forestry, and a very long retrieve drive since track to launch is up the W side of the mountain. W face is preferable to fly with lots of landing options and access to the track leading to the top

Takeoff altitude: 455m

Access Notes

From Allihies take the 'back' road to Castletownberehaven and turn up the track leading to the masts - easy to see on Google Earth.
